Thu, July 31, 2025
UC OBJECTION45
S. 151 - legislation addressing presidential tariffs
Senator Crapo objects to unanimous consent request to discharge S. 151 from Banking Committee and proceed to immediate consideration. This is a clear UC objection that blocks the bill's advancement but appears to be standard minority party opposition rather than pure obstruction.
View floor text
Mr. President, I am going to ask for a unanimous consent motion and reserve my remarks until after we have had a chance to address that motion, recognizing that we are dealing with some scheduling issues this evening. But I want to make sure that I reserve the right to actually make a statement about my unanimous consent request after we have had our exchange. So as if in legislative session and notwithstanding rule XXII, I ask unanimous consent that the Committee on Banking, Housing, and Urban Affairs be discharged from further consideration of S. 151 and the Senate proceed to its immediate consideration; that the bill be considered read a third time and passed and the motion to reconsider be considered made and laid upon the table. This is legislation that would address the tariffs that the President is considering. The PRESIDING OFFICER. Is there objection? Mr. CRAPO. Mr. President, I object. The PRESIDING OFFICER.
